Plagiarism in music is all the time a sizzling matter, and particularly so since Stella Lefty’s 4 ripoff allegations. Fellow younger singer-songwriter Lizzy McAlpine simply launched her new album Angel, and he or she’s opening up about unintentionally copying a Nick Drake music.
On the Switched On Pop podcast, the 26-year-old defined, “I wrote [‘A Car Wash And A New Pair Of Pants’], I confirmed it to my pal, and he was like, ‘Oh, this seems like a Nick Drake music.’ And I used to be like, ‘Oh, God, which one?’ I used to be listening to a number of Pink Moon by Nick Drake, however I hadn’t actually listened to Bryter Layter but.”
“It is referred to as ‘One Of These Issues First,'” she continued. “And I used to be like, oh, so it is the identical key. And the intro chord development is similar.” She acknowledged that she “by no means heard that music earlier than I wrote it. And so it felt like I channeled one thing.”
“We reached out to his property and my label was like, ‘It is somewhat too shut,'” she stated. “So I wrote them a letter, and I used to be identical to, ‘I’m so impressed by Nick Drake… I believe he was one of many greats.’ And so they allowed us to credit score him on that music. So now his identify is subsequent to mine, which is so loopy.”
